Neighborhood Overview

Power Park is situated in the scenic Hill Country region of Texas, primarily accessed via the winding roads that characterize the Canyon Lake area. The facility relies on local arterial roads, so visitors should plan for potential traffic delays during peak weekend hours or major community events. Most guests arrive by personal vehicle, as public transit options are extremely limited in this rural lakeside setting. Parking is typically available in designated lots on-site, though these areas can fill up quickly when multiple fields or courts are in use.

The nearest major airport is San Antonio International (SAT), which is roughly a 50-minute to one-hour drive away depending on traffic conditions. Rideshare services like Uber and Lyft are available but may have longer wait times than in major metropolitan centers. We recommend planning your arrival at least 30 minutes before your scheduled activity to account for parking and walking to your specific field. Consider carpooling whenever possible to minimize the number of vehicles entering the park and to simplify your exit strategy after the day's events conclude.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ters are generally mild, with daytime temperatures often in the 50s and 60s. Visitors should pack layers, as mornings can be quite chilly before warming up by midday. It is a comfortable season for outdoor activities, though you should keep an eye on occasional cold fronts that bring brisk wind.

🌱

Spring & early summer

This is a beautiful time to visit, with fields turning green and wildflowers in bloom. Temperatures are perfect for sports, typically ranging from the 70s to low 80s. Be prepared for occasional spring rain showers, so bringing a light rain jacket is a smart idea for your packing list.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summers in Texas are hot and humid, with temperatures frequently climbing into the 90s. It is crucial to dress in breathable fabrics and prioritize sun protection, including hats and high-SPF sunscreen. Stay hydrated and schedule your most strenuous activities for the early morning or later in the evening.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ers a pleasant return to cooler weather, making it one of the most popular times for tournaments. You can expect mild days and cool evenings, perfect for comfortable outdoor spectating. Packing a light sweater or jacket for the early mornings and late nights will keep you comfortable throughout.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ur throughout the year, sometimes causing temporary delays for outdoor events. Snow is very rare in this part of Texas, so you likely will not need heavy winter gear. Always check the local forecast before heading out and be prepared for potential field conditions to be muddy.
